WebBabies Can’t Wait (BCW) – BCW is Georgia’s statewide interagency service delivery system for infants and toddlers with developmental delays or disabilities and their families. WebSep 28, 2024 · The American Council of the Blind (ACB) is comprised of approximately 70 state chapters and special-interest affiliates representing a diverse range of groups within the blind community, including students, families, teachers, attorneys, governmental employees, entrepreneurs, vending stand operators and the LGBTQ community. WebMar 22, 2024 · Office of General Counsel Recognized Veterans Service Organization Under the authority granted in section 5902 of title 38, United States Code, VA may recognize organizations for the purpose of assisting claimants for VA benefits in the preparation, presentation, and prosecution of their claims.
